Dehradun: In a major development initiative for the Sahaspur Assembly constituency, Uttarakhand Chief Minister Pushkar Singh Dhami laid the foundation stone for the second phase of the road widening project costing ₹12.03 crore (₹1203.40 lakh). The project aims to improve connectivity, reduce traffic congestion, and enhance overall infrastructure in the region.
Road Widening Project: Phase II
The second phase of the project will cover roads from Meethiberry to Parwal via Chandni Chowk and from Parwal to Vigyan Dham Jhajhra. This phase will widen and strengthen kilometers 1 to 10 of the existing road network.

Other Development Initiatives in Sahaspur
Apart from the road project, several other key initiatives were announced to enhance regional infrastructure and public services:
- Bhauwala: Construction of a tube well to improve drinking water supply.
- Daroo Chowk to Keshavwala River: Drainage construction to prevent waterlogging.
- Arcadia Bardowala Park: Development of Mokshdham.
- Asanpur to Cremation Ground: Construction of protective embankments and access roads.
- Umedpur & Parwal: Embankments along Asan River to protect agricultural land.
- Ward 93 Bardowala: Safety embankment construction.
- Paundha: Road repairs and erosion control near cremation ground.

Focus on Women and Inclusive Growth
Addressing a public meeting, CM Dhami highlighted Uttarakhand’s efforts in inclusive development. He called women the backbone of the hill economy, referring to the ‘Lakhpati Didi’ scheme, where women from self-help groups produce products competing with large companies.
He also stated that under Prime Minister Narendra Modi’s leadership, the country’s economy has strengthened, and Uttarakhand’s budget has now exceeded ₹1 lakh crore, providing resources for development and welfare.
Preserving Uttarakhand’s Culture and Identity
CM Dhami reaffirmed the government’s commitment to protecting the state’s cultural identity. Measures such as the Uniform Civil Code, anti-cheating laws, and actions against illegal encroachments reflect this stance.
The government also plans to provide employment opportunities to 10,000–12,000 youth in the current fiscal year. Local MLA Sahdev Singh Pundir expressed gratitude, noting that the government’s policies benefit youth, women, and farmers, while promoting governance and regional development.
